Professional Advice on Dietary Misconceptions and Truths
Nutritionists hold an important position in dispelling widespread myths surrounding dietary practices. Numerous people are influenced by common fallacies about dietary choices and nutrition, which can result in confusion and unhealthy choices. Nutritionists offer evidence-based information, helping clients discern scientifically supported facts and deceptive statements.
For instance, the idea that all carbohydrates are bad to health is a frequent myth. Health professionals highlight the value of whole grains and fruits as important sources of energy and nutrients. They also tackle misconceptions about fat, highlighting the necessity of healthy fats for various bodily functions.

Identify Triggers Properly
How can individuals effectively identify their triggers for emotional eating? One method entails keeping a food journal, where individuals record not only what they eat but also their mood and conditions surrounding each meal. This practice assists in uncovering patterns and specific emotional states linked to food consumption. Additionally, individuals can profit from reflecting on personal stressors and emotional challenges, recognizing moments when cravings arise. Utilizing self-assessment techniques, such as journaling or seeking feedback from a nutritionist, can further clarify these triggers. By acknowledging environmental cues, social situations, or emotional states that provoke eating, individuals can develop a clearer understanding of their relationship with food, finally producing healthier coping mechanisms and better emotional management.

Streamlined Food Preparation Methods
Many individuals realize that simplified cooking techniques can greatly simplify the meal preparation process, making healthy eating more accessible. Nutritionists often instruct clients essential skills, such as meal prep organization and efficient cooking methods. By employing batch cooking, individuals can prepare multiple meals at once, minimizing time spent in the kitchen. Techniques like one-pot meals and sheet pan dinners optimize cooking while minimizing cleanup. Furthermore, nutritionists underscore the importance of incorporating seasonal ingredients, which not only enhances flavor but also supports local agriculture. With guidance, clients can learn to create swift, nutritious meals without feeling overwhelmed. Ultimately, these simplified cooking techniques encourage a sustainable approach to healthy eating, making it attainable for diverse lifestyles.

What Qualifications Are Important When Selecting a Nutritionist?
When choosing a nutritionist, it's important to look for credentials such as a registered dietitian (RD) designation, applicable degrees in nutrition or dietetics, specialized certifications, and experience in areas aligned with their personal health goals.

What Is the Recommended Frequency for Nutritionist Appointments?
Consulting with a nutritionist every two to four weeks is typically advised. This schedule enables regular progress tracking, modifications to eating plans, and the chance to tackle any developing health issues effectively.
